We are seeking a Variable Data Programmer who is responsible for programming and scripting languages to develop complex variable programs based on customer specific business rules and requirements and generating print ready file streams in PDF or IJPDS that will be printed on digital imaging and in-line presses. Position is responsible for analyzing the customer’s specifications to prepare detailed data-driven production programming files used in press manufacturing operations in accordance with customer campaign specifications, data and artwork. Position operates independently in terms of configuring data and image project specifications based on client’s needs and requirements following quality control protocols to ensure final product meets established company and departmental standards.
Principal Accountabilities and Duties:
- Support accounts or projects by utilizing departmental resources, evaluating individual project or client needs, as well as prioritizing, tracking, and maintaining records of cost and schedules.
- Work with Project Management/Customer Service Team to receive/review and analyze client specifications and instructions.
- Match client supplied size and arrangement of illustrative material and copy, style and size of type. Analyze customer data, instructions, art work, and build and integrate into a data format using Quadient Designer (GMC Print Net/Inspire).
- Manage document assets including the development and maintenance of project-specific workflow documentation along with maintaining detailed project documentation.
- Provide a series of quality control protocols to ensure project meets client specifications and instructions. Review quality of final product before release to client, present proof samples for internal review/approval prior to delivery to client for selection and/or approval.
- Create finished output and supporting documentation for equipment-specific press manufacturing requirements.
- Maintain technical competency and remain current in technology and changes within industry, as well as follow established company and department QC and SOP standards.
- Coordinate with customer service, billing and invoicing departments to ensure accurate cost of additional time and services.
- Provide off hours/weekend support for a 24/7 manufacturing operation.
- Working in a team environment, coordinate with Project Management/Customer Service, Production and other departments to move jobs efficiently through its lifecycle process, at the highest level of quality and accuracy, and on schedule.
Requirements
Skills:
- Variable Data Print (VDP) software such as Quadient, Page Flex, XMPie, Xtreme Dialogue, Fusion Pro.
- Working knowledge in C++ Programming language or equivalent.
- PC Proficiency required, Mac Proficiency desired.
- Working kn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, Lync,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Visio) and Adobe Creative Suite (InDesign, Acrobat Pro, Photoshop, Illustrator, Dreamweaver).
- If-then-else relational logic, scripting, and object-oriented programming languages.
- Mathematical and effective communication skills required: ability to calculate numbers/fractions/decimals in all units of measure, as well as, verbal and written communication skills.
- Project management skills.
- Ability to effectively communicate with external and internal clients.
Education Required:
- Information Systems Degree or a similar job-related major. Two (2) years’ technical data analysis, manipulation and integration experience in the publishing industry, preferred.
- Direct Mail print related experience and basic understanding of USPS guidelines for letter package formatting.
Experience:
Minimum of three (3) years industry related experience in a publishing environment using manipulation of data and images to meet customer requirements.
